Ahmedabad. After making the biggest score in the history of the tournament in the new season of the Indian Premier League, now all eyes will be on Sunrisers Hyderabad. On Sunday, this team will play against Gujarat Titans. If the team captained by Shubman Gill wants to try to stop the excellent rhythm of Sunrisers Hyderabad, then it will have to improve its bowling attack.
Sunrisers Hyderabad set the all-time record score of IPL by scoring 277 runs against Mumbai Indians in the last match and achieved the first win of the season. Umesh Yadav, playing in place of injured Mohammed Shami, is nowhere equal to him, which is proving to be a big problem for Gujarat Titans. The defeat by 63 runs affected their net run rate which has reached -1.425 and is the worst among the 10 teams of the league.
While chasing the target of 207 runs given by Chennai Super Kings, no batsman except Sai Sudarshan could reach 30 runs. Sudarshan and Vijay Shankar are batting slowly while Gill’s T20 batting is again being criticized, having played innings of 31 and eight runs. At the same time, their finisher David Miller (12 and 21 runs) is also struggling and his batting was very slow in the middle overs.
Now the team will hope that Miller returns to his form as he will have to give his best performance with the bat to match the batting of Sunrisers Hyderabad. Australia’s World Cup winner Travis Head (62 runs, 24 balls) made a brilliant debut and gave an explosive start to Sunrisers Hyderabad by scoring the fastest half-century in 18 balls. But then ‘uncapped’ Indian Abhishek Sharma improved this record and scored a half-century in just 16 balls. South Africa’s Aiden Markram and Heinrich Klaasen are in excellent form down the order.
It is not that Sunrisers Hyderabad is good only in batting, but their bowling also looks balanced and Australian World Cup winning captain Pat Cummins presented an example of his ability by making good use of his bowlers. Despite less spinners, Cummins used Shahbaz Ahmed very well. Whereas in fast bowling, Cummins has formed a good understanding with India’s experienced Bhuvneshwar Kumar.
